Chairman and Members Hawaii County Council Hilo, Hawaii 96720 Your Committee on Planning, to which was referred Bill No . 581 , regarding the County General Plan and General Plan Land Use Pattern Allocation Guide Map amendment request of Palace Development Corp. /Hawaii Ka 'u Aina Partnership, Kahuku, Ka 'u, Hawaii , reports as follows: Bill No . 581 amends the County of Hawaii General Plan, as originally adopted by Ordinance No. 439 and as amended by Ordinance Nos . 456 , 475 , 484 , 539 , 822, 851 , 854 , 868 , 878 , 83-20 , 83-27, 84-40 , 87-49, 87-52, 87-68 and 87-128 . The bill redesignates approximately 3 , 244 acres of land, identified as TMK: 9-2-01: 72, 75 & 76 , from Conservation and Extensive Agricultural to Resort, Medium Density and Low Density Urban, Industrial and Open. The General Plan Land Use element is also amended to include Kahuku as a Major Resort area . Your Committee heard testimonies from approximately 20 speakers speak in support of the bill . Councilman Russell Kokubun inquired of the Planning Director as to the kinds of permits that the developer will be required to secure prior to commencing construction of the proposed marina . The Planning Director stated that the developer will be required to secure several different permits from various County, State and Federal agencies . Examples of permits which will be required are Special Management Area (SMA) permits , grading permits and permits from the Department of Health and Army Corps of Engineers . Councilman Kokubun questioned the applicant ' s planning consultant as to whether he is aware of the fact that the proposed project is located in Zone 2 , which is defined by the project ' s Environmental Impact Statement as "several areas that are adjacent to and downslope from the active rift zones of Kilauea and Mauna Loa and therefore subject to burial by lava flows of even small volume erupted in those rift zones --- On Mauna Loa , long and voluminous lava flows have repeatedly entered the areas included in Zone 2, covering about 5 percent of those areas since 1950 and about 20 percent within historical time (USGS, 1987) . " The applicant 's consultant informed Councilman Kokubun that he is aware of the fact that the proposed project is located in Zone 2 . PC REPORT No . 34• ADOPTED : L 6 19 r- S 411 PC- 349 Page 2 June 20 , 1988 Councilman Kokubun informed the applicant's representative that while he applauds the applicant 's offer to provide sites within the subject property for public facilities such as police , fire and schools , he inquired as to whether the applicant would be receptive to amending Condition D by inserting the word "useable" before sites . The applicant ' s representative answered in the affirmative . Therefore , your Committee has amended Condition D to read as follows: " (D) Provide useable sites within the subject property for the County and/or State for [ such] public facilities such as police , fire , solid waste transfer , schools , andmedical services; " Councilman Kokubun explained that the reason for recommending this amendment is that he is aware of a development which also had land set aside to accommodate public facilities; however , the area which was set aside contained fallen lava tubes and other topographical features which rendered the land unuseable . The applicant' s representative stated that they are in contact with various agencies regarding this situation and assured the Committee that they will be providing useable land. Your Committee on Planning is in accord with the intent and purpose of Bill 581, Draft 2, and recommends that it pass first reading.
